Step-by-Step Techniques for Painting Miniature Armor and Metallics

True Metallic Metal (TMM): Foundational Methods

True Metallic Metal (TMM) is the most accessible approach for beginners, leveraging metallic paints to create realistic armor and weapons. The process begins with a black or dark primer to enhance the metallic sheen, followed by layered applications of metallic paints, washes, and dry brushing to define texture and depth. This method is particularly effective for Warhammer miniatures, historical armor, and fantasy weapons, where a literal metallic finish is desired.

The core steps for TMM include:

  • Base coating: Apply a solid layer of metallic paint (e.g., Citadel Leadbelcher or Vallejo Steel) over a black-primed surface. This ensures the metal flakes in the paint reflect light realistically [5][6].
  • Shading with washes: Use dark washes like Nuln Oil or Agrax Earthshade to settle into recesses, creating natural shadows. For colored metallics (e.g., blued steel), apply a thin contrast paint (e.g., blue or purple) over silver to tint the surface [2][3].
  • Dry brushing highlights: Lightly dry brush with a brighter metallic (e.g., Vallejo Silver or Citadel Stormhost Silver) to emphasize edges and raised details. A 50/50 mix of gunmetal and silver works well for intermediate highlights [4][7].
  • Weathering effects: Add rust or patina using brown/orange paints or green glazes for aged metal. Sponge techniques with gunmetal or streaking grime can simulate battle damage [3][5].

For colored metallics, such as gold or brass, the process adapts slightly:

  • Start with a brown or leather base coat for gold, then layer with Retributor Armor or similar paints [6].
  • Wash with brown or purple shades (e.g., Reikland Fleshshade for gold) to deepen shadows, then dry brush with a brighter gold or silver for highlights [3][4].
  • For brass, glaze with blue-green contrast paints to create a verdigris effect [3].

Advanced TMM techniques involve zenithal highlighting, where a white ink or light gray is airbrushed from above before applying metallics. This pre-shading enhances the metallic鈥檚 reflectivity, particularly when combined with deep purple or black primers [10]. Non-Metallic Metal (NMM) and Specialized Effects

Non-Metallic Metal (NMM) is a technique where non-metallic paints are used to simulate metallic surfaces through careful control of light and shadow. This method is favored for stylized or highly detailed miniatures, such as display pieces or characters where artistic interpretation is prioritized over literal realism. NMM requires a strong understanding of light source placement and gradient blending, making it more challenging for beginners but rewarding for advanced painters.

The NMM process typically follows these stages:

  • Base coating: Use a mid-tone color (e.g., gray for steel, brown for gold) as the foundation. The choice depends on the desired metal type and lighting conditions [1][5].
  • Shading: Apply progressively darker mixes of the base color + black or complementary colors (e.g., blue for steel, purple for gold) to recesses and undersides. The transitions should be smooth to mimic reflected light [1].
  • Highlighting: Layer lighter mixes of the base color + white or yellow (for gold) to raised edges. The brightest highlights should be reserved for the most prominent edges facing the light source [5].
  • Final touches: Glaze with transparent colors to refine transitions or add subtle tints (e.g., blue for cold steel, green for oxidized copper) [5].

For colored or fantasy metallics, NMM allows for creative freedom:

  • Blued steel: Start with a dark gray base, shade with blue-black mixes, and highlight with light gray-blue [2].
  • Magical weapons: Use iridescent or contrasting colors (e.g., purple shadows on silver) to imply enchanted properties [4].
  • Rust and weathering: Stipple or sponge orange/brown paints for rust, or use green washes for verdigris on brass [3][5].

A hybrid approach combines TMM and NMM for enhanced realism. For example:

  • Use TMM for the base metallic layers, then apply NMM techniques to refine highlights and shadows with non-metallic paints. This method leverages the reflective quality of TMM while allowing for more controlled shading [1].
  • Add color tints with speed paints or inks (e.g., blue or magenta) to TMM surfaces for depth without losing the metallic sheen [4][7].
Common pitfalls and solutions in metallic painting include:
  • Clumping or streaky metallics: Thin metallic paints with a medium (e.g., Vallejo Airbrush Medium) and apply in thin layers. Avoid over-brushing, which can misalign metal flakes [6][9].
  • Loss of shine after varnishing: Use a satin or gloss varnish specifically on metallics to preserve reflectivity, or apply varnish only to non-metallic areas [7].
  • Overly dark or flat metallics: Ensure sufficient contrast between base, shade, and highlight layers. Zenithal priming or pre-shading can help [10].

Recommended Tools and Materials

The choice of paints and tools significantly impacts the quality of metallic effects. Based on community recommendations and tutorials, the following are consistently endorsed:

  • Primers: Black (for TMM) or white (for NMM) primers from brands like Vallejo, Citadel, or Stynylrez. Deep purple primers enhance metallic vibrancy [10].
  • Metallic paints:
  • Silver/Steel: Vallejo Metal Color Steel, Citadel Leadbelcher, or Scale75 Heavy Metal.
  • Gold: Vallejo Old Gold, Citadel Retributor Armor, or Scale75 Elven Gold.
  • Specialty: Vallejo Model Air Metallics (for airbrush or smooth brush application) [7][9].
  • Washes and inks: Citadel Nuln Oil (for shading), Vallejo Blue Ink (for steel tints), and Army Painter Green Tone (for patina) [3][4].
  • Brushes: Fine detail brushes (e.g., Winsor & Newton Series 7) for edge highlights, and larger dry brushes for weathering effects [8].
  • Extras: Sponge (for battle damage), airbrush (for zenithal priming), and gloss varnish (to protect shine) [3][7].
